Wayne Aguilar is a native of and lives in the Santo Domingo Pueblo outside of Santa Fe, New Mexico. Wayne grew up in the traditions of the pueblo and his family as jewelers, and silversmiths in a family trade going back several generations. His parents, Tony and Ernestine Aguilar, were accomplished and widely recognized jewelry makers themselves. The pueblo itself is known for it's jewelry of fine quality in various media including turquoise, silver, heishi, and mosaic inlay. Wayne tends to concentrate on pendants, necklaces, bracelets, belts, bolos, and earrings, using spiny oyster shell, turquoise, fresh water pearls, opals, and coral. Each creation is a one of a kind as any great art work is. All are originals and stamped with his or his father's symbol to guarantee their authenticity.
